We return from our unannounced hiatus to wish you season's greetings and announce our imminent relaunch with an exciting new 'audio zine' format coming in 2011.

To give you a little preview of things to come Nat, Erik and Katrina read the first three parts of a longer Eleventh Doctor Christmas fan fiction story by LiveJournal user betawho, Wherever It's Christmas.

Show Notes

Introduction

@ 1 minute 17 seconds - Nat welcomes all listeners and announces the new fandom-focused 'audio zine' format coming in 2011.

Bridging the Rift is changing, plans are afoot to reboot our universe and regenerate into an all new format with less of a focus on the content of each Doctor Who, Torchwood or Sarah Jane series and more of a perspective on the fandom, its activities and its culture. We're planning to be a little less like a discussion podcast and a little more like an 'audio zine', with several shorter segments across each 'issue'. And much like zines, we're looking for writers to submit personal stories or articles on fandom's culture and history, correspondents to report on different types of fan activities and for more of a variety of fan creativity to feature within our virtual pages.

Erik and Nat are joined by two contributors to the new non-fiction book Chicks Dig Time Lords: A Celebration of Doctor Who by the Women Who Love It, co-editor Lynne M Thomas and essayist Deborah Stanish.

We discuss why we enjoyed the book, look at the range of fan activities and perspectives covered, and ask if there's a difference between male and female fandom.

Direct Download

Show Notes

Introduction

@ 1 minute - We introduce Lynne and Deb:

Lynne M. Thomas is the Head of Rare Books and Special Collections at Northern Illinois University where her responsibilities include archiving science fiction and fantasy literature. She is the co-editor of Chicks Dig Time Lords: http://niurarebooks.blogspot.com/ http://twitter.com/lynnemthomas

Deborah Stanish is a Philadelphia-area writer and freelance journalist. She is a frequent contributor to Enlightenment, the fanzine of Canada's Doctor Who Information Network, and contributed the essay My Fandom Regenerates to Chicks: http://www.dwin.org/

Recorded live from Nat's hotel room at the Los Angeles Airport Marriott on Sunday the 28th of February, Nat, Katrina and Erik discuss the highlights of the 21st Gallifrey One Convention having just attended its closing ceremony.

We also discuss the fan creativity we witnessed and the Gally Podcasting Summit held during the convention.
